He is a horse who has raced for seven consecutive seasons, has always been sound and has amassed more than $625,000 prizemoney after winning his second stakes race in his penultimate lifetime start at the Gold Coast on Saturday.

The 9YO Falvelon gelding Gundy Son charged along the rail to grab Saturday’s $100,000 Listed Goldmarket and has just one more racetrack assignment before he is off to the paddock to enjoy retirement.

That will be a quick back up to run in Saturday’s $350,000 Magic Millions Cup (1400m) at the Gold Coast.

“He’s taken us to Flemington on Melbourne Cup Day, he’s won a race on Magic Millions day and now he has won a Goldmarket,” said part-owner Cutter Hayes after Gundy Son’s latest success.

“We love him!”

Trainer Tony Gollan has real soft spot for the veteran.

“This horse means so much to these owners and they are all so terrific to train for. This is what it is all about - it’s why people get into racing and it’s why trainers love doing what we do.

“I have only had Gundy in his twilight years but he is a pleasure to have around and he will be sorely missed when he leaves after next week.

“It’s been a long-term plan to retire him on Magic Millions day and he deserves to be in there swinging on the big stage.

The stakes win by Gundy Son, and the earlier win at the Gold Coast by Nicky Nocky, cemented Falvelon’s position among the top four active stallions in Queensland behind Jet Spur, Real Saga and Show A Heart.

Gundy Son, one of nine stakeswinners by Falvelon, was having his 66th start in the Goldmarket, his first victory for almost two years.

From the Dantibes mare Dantibes’ Treasure, he has now won ten times with 18 placings.

Purchased originally by John Wallace for $26,000 at the 2007 Magic Millions Gold Coast Yearling Sale, he again went through the ring at the following year’s Magic Millions Gold Coast Horses In Training Sale, where he was purchased by Maurice Hayes for $50,000.

The gelding is the best-performed of six foals to race out of Dantibes’ Treasure, a half sister to the Listed winner Treasure The Twila (Mister Kwila) from Hide The Treasure (Spritely Knight).

Nine-year-old Gundy Son broke through for his first win in almost two years in taking out this Listed event. He was very quickly away and led in the early stages before easing to enjoy a good trip in third place. He then got a rails run to challenge on straightening, took the lead nearing the 200m and stuck on for a gutsy long neck win. It was also a good ride by Tegan Harrison. Daph ‘N’ Alf raced outside the leader (Storm Crazy), took a narrow advantage at the 250m and then kept fighting on for (long neck) second. Kempelly was back in fourth place on the rails, went to third at the 150m and fought onto hold the minor placing after seeming to have every chance. The favourite Cum Dividend settled in seventh place on the rails from his inside barrier (1). He switched between runners on turning for home, got to fourth at the 150m and then battled on to finish (2.7 lengths) fourth while Little Brown Horse ran on from second last in the ten-horse field at the turn for a sound (2.8 lengths) fifth.
